Dynamic Positioning Systems(DPS): Lifeline of Offshore Industry

From the maritime and offshore industry’s perspective, what is a DPS? Dynamic Positioning (DP) Systems are automated systems that maintain a vessel’s position and heading using thrusters and propellers, without anchoring.
